Full Cast & Crew of Bright Lights

  • Joe E. Brown – Joe Wilson
  • Ann Dvorak – Fay Wilson
  • Patricia Ellis – Claire Whitmore
  • William Gargan – Dan Wheeler
  • Joseph Cawthorn – Oscar Schlemmer
